Coal Creek and its sister camps carry some of the region's oldest working buildings, and their garages run the deep-vintage ledger: hand-built structures, doors improvised across a century, extension springs without safety cables, and hardware that predates every modern standard. The playbook is the region's honest one, applied gently — the safety retrofits first because they're cheap and they matter, wear parts second while structures hold, and the custom-opening conversation waiting for the day a hand-built veteran genuinely retires. Our garage was built from mine timber a century ago. Worth fixing?
If it stands true, absolutely — veteran structures take modern hardware well, and the safety retrofits matter most exactly here. The honest fork is structure, not age; one visit with photos beforehand tells you which side you're on.
